Subject: [PATCH] Fix CONFIG_X86_DEBUG_FPU build failure
|
||||
MIME-Version: 1.0
|
||||
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8
|
||||
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it
|
||||
|
||||
When CONFIG_X86_DEBUG_FPU is defined the alternatives_patched symbol
|
||||
is pulled in as a dependency which results in a build failure. To
|
||||
prevent this undefine CONFIG_X86_DEBUG_FPU to disable the WARN_ON_FPU()
|
||||
macro and rely on WARN_ON_ONCE debugging checks which were previously
|
||||
added.
